Jammu, July 6 -- History often remembers great leaders through the political battles they fought. Yet the most enduring contribution of statesmen is rarely confined to politics alone. Their real legacy lies in the institutions they create, the ideas they nurture and the values they leave behind for future generations. As the nation commemorates the 125th birth anniversary of Bharat Kesari Dr. Syama Prasad Mookerjee, it is worth revisiting an aspect of his public life that deserves far wider attention: his lifelong commitment to institution building as the foundation of nation building.
